Output 086390bbf86b388e10de1028806b4eeb212efe1d966b91695c4d3798f3b0db99:6

value
26386
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5ab517704d669a1f0e35a1754b2e3a6cabfdbc10811bcebcd9f78afcf1097288
address
bc1pt263wuzdv6dp7r345965kt36dj4lm0qssydua0xe7790eugfw2yqpvy52h
transaction
086390bbf86b388e10de1028806b4eeb212efe1d966b91695c4d3798f3b0db99
confirmations
84620
spent
true